Output 6dda114bb3576af890ba3f91ee23ae755dc5e28c718c712cd2257c2172960043:1

value
129000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76bca2784a45a4da439e7f93954ee2f01181c82a OP_EQUAL
address
3CWqdk9xWbsvumdX98pWQwzFLRLMkww6pQ
transaction
6dda114bb3576af890ba3f91ee23ae755dc5e28c718c712cd2257c2172960043
spent
true